Carlos Alcaraz suffers shock exit in Paris Masters opener

World No. 1 Carlos Alcaraz suffered an early exit at the Paris Masters on Tuesday after losing to Britain’s Cameron Norrie, ranked No. 31, 4-6, 6-3, 6-4.

Alcaraz, a six-time Grand Slam titleholder, has yet to win the Paris Masters despite five previous appearances.

The loss raises the possibility of Alcaraz relinquishing the top ranking, depending on the performance of rival Jannik Sinner in the tournament.

The Paris Masters is an ATP Masters 1000 event played on indoor hard courts at Accor Arena in Bercy. Alcaraz entered the tournament as part of his preparation for the upcoming ATP Finals, where the top eight players of the season will compete.
